J.R.R. Tolkien wrote a letter to an unknown Dutchman, postmarked 3 April 1958.[1]
- Subject: A letter of reply to a Dutchman who had invited Tolkien for a cup of tea.
- Description: Autograph letter, 1 page. Signed as Gandalf above a tengwa ungwë. At the bottom Tolkien wrote "2 Astron" (see Shire Calendar).
- Publication: Not published.
Transcription[edit | edit source]
Keep the kettle handy! Look out for me especially at unlikely times. But I have unfortunately had to return over the Water on business.
Gandalf
2 Astron
